Taught In English0737 - 免疫學 Immunology


教育目標 Course Target

教學目的在於讓同學明瞭人類免疫系統的組成、功能及作用機轉。學習過程中也會提及其他動植物的免疫系統,藉以瞭解免疫系統在生物中演化的過程。修習此課程後,同學們將瞭解:(1)免疫系統是生物體對抗微生物入侵的防禦系統,包含先天性及適應性的免疫防禦機制。藉由免疫系統,人類可抵抗細菌、病毒、黴菌及寄生蟲的侵犯,但微生物在生存的壓力下,也同時演化出對付免疫系統的機制,因而形成持續性感染。(2)免疫反應具有殺傷力,當反應不當時,可能造成組織損傷或失去功能,如慢性發炎、過敏、氣喘或自體免疫疾病。(3)由於免疫試劑的特異性高,可廣為應用於研究、純化、診斷、治療,為一項極有潛力的生物試劑。此課程為免疫學的入門課程,對象是首次接觸免疫學的學生,但需具備細胞學、生物化學及分子生物學的基本知識,方可對免疫系統有全盤的瞭解。 內容分為四大部分:(1)免疫系統概觀:包括免疫學的發展史及免疫系統所包括的細胞、器官及訊息傳導。(2)先天性免疫系統:包括模式辨認、補體系統、發炎反應。(3)適應性免疫系統:a.包括淋巴細胞受體基因之組成及重組、組織相容性抗原與抗原呈現之關係,b. T細胞及B細胞之發育及分化, c. T細胞及B細胞之活化、抗體之作用、免疫記憶、細胞性毒殺作用,(4)免疫與疾病:包括過敏反應、自體免疫反應、感染與免疫、疫苗、移植免疫、免疫缺陷及癌症。The purpose of teaching is to let students understand the composition, function and mechanism of human immune system. During the learning process, other animals and plants' immune systems will also be mentioned to understand the process of the evolution of immune systems in organisms. After taking this course, students will understand: (1) The immune system is a biological prevention system against microbial invasion, including congenital and appropriate immune prevention mechanisms. Through the immune system, humans can resist the invasion of bacteria, viruses, bacteria and parasitic worms, but under the pressure of survival, microorganisms also evolved mechanisms to deal with the immune system, thus forming continuous infection. (2) The immune response has a damaging effect. When the response is inappropriate, it may cause the organization to be damaged or lose function, such as chronic inflammation, allergies, asthma or autoimmune diseases. (3) Due to the high uniqueness of the immune tester, it can be widely used for research, purification, diagnosis, and treatment, and is an extremely potential biological tester. This course is an entry course for immunology. It is a student who is engaged in immunology for the first time, but it requires basic knowledge of cytology, biochemistry and molecular biology to have a full understanding of the immune system. The content is divided into four parts: (1) Overview of the immune system: including the development history of immunology and the transmission of cells, organs and information included in the immune system. (2) Congenital immune system: including pattern identification, replenishment system, and inflammation reaction. (3) Responsive immune system: a. Including the composition and reorganization of lymphocyte receptor genes, the relationship between organization-compatible antigens and antigen presentation, b. The development and differentiation of T cells and B cells, c. The activation of T cells and B cells, the antibody effect, immune memory, cellular toxicity, (4) Immunity and diseases: including allergic reactions, autoimmune reactions, infection and immunity, vaccines, transplant immunity, immune deficiency and cancer.
